Understanding the New Role

In I'm a Big Brother by Joanna Cole, we follow the story of a little boy who is about to become a big brother. As he prepares for the arrival of his new sibling, he learns about the responsibilities and joys of his new role. He understands that being a big brother means being a helper and a role model.

The boy's parents explain to him that the baby in his mother's tummy is his little brother. They also share how they will all take care of the new baby together. The young boy is excited and anxious about the new addition to the family, but he's also determined to be the best big brother he can be.

Welcoming the New Addition

As the story progresses, the boy's mother goes into labor, and he goes to the hospital with his father. He eagerly waits to meet his little brother. When the baby finally arrives, he is overjoyed. He holds his brother for the first time and promises to take care of him. He also learns how to be gentle and patient around the newborn.

Back home, the boy helps his parents in taking care of the baby. He fetches diapers, warms milk, and entertains the baby. He realizes that being a big brother is a big responsibility, but he's happy to help. The story beautifully captures the bonding moments between the two brothers.

Adapting to Changes

As days go by, the boy adjusts to the changes in his family. He understands that the baby needs a lot of attention and care. He also learns to share his parents' time and affection with his little brother. He sees the baby growing and developing, and he feels proud of being a part of it.

Despite the challenges, the boy enjoys his new role. He loves being a big brother and feels a sense of responsibility towards his little brother. He also appreciates the special bond they share. The story ends with the boy looking forward to watching his little brother grow up.

Conclusion

In conclusion, I'm a Big Brother is a heartwarming tale that beautifully captures the journey of a boy becoming a big brother. It's a story of love, responsibility, and the special bond between siblings. The book is a great resource for parents to help their older children prepare for the arrival of a new sibling. It teaches kids about the changes that come with a new baby and how they can adapt to their new role as a big brother or sister.

About the author

Joanna Cole was an American author best known for her popular children's book series, The Magic School Bus. With a background in elementary education, Cole's books aimed to make science fun and accessible for young readers. Her engaging storytelling and ability to simplify complex concepts made her a beloved figure in children's literature. In addition to her work on The Magic School Bus, Cole also wrote several other successful books, including I'm a Big Sister and My Big Boy Potty.
